What to know about ZIP 23422

ZIP code 23422 covers Pungoteague, VA in Accomack County with a population of about 195.

At a glance, the area shows median age of 62.0 versus a U.S. median of about 38.9.

It sits in telephone area codes 757, 948; U.S. House district VA-2; the NORFOLK - PORTSMTH - NEWPT NWS media market.

Income and economy in Pungoteague, VA

Median household income in ZIP 23422 is about $85,625 — about 14% above the U.S. median ($75,149).

On socioeconomic markers, US5 shows a poverty rate of 0.0%; unemployment rate near 0.0%; 49.7% of adults with a bachelor’s degree or higher (about 16.0 points above the national share (33.7%)).

Labor and commute patterns include leading industry context around Healthcare, Administrative support, and Professional services; a mean commute of about 32.0 minutes (U.S. average near 26.8).

Housing and affordability in ZIP 23422

Housing tenure and rents show owner-occupancy near 78.7% (about 13.3 points above the national owner-occupancy rate (65.4%)).

Climate risk and migration signals

FEMA’s National Risk Index rates natural-hazard risk for Pungoteague CDP, VA as Relatively Moderate (composite score 81.0), which is elevated versus much of the country. The strongest component scores on US5 are hurricane (94.5) and wildfire (79.5). These scores are county-linked NRI values published for planning context — all ZIP codes in the same county share the same composite score on US5. Useful when comparing insurance and disaster exposure across areas, not a substitute for a parcel-level flood or fire determination.

Climate normals for Pungoteague CDP, VA show little to no average snow and around 47.2 inches of annual precipitation.

IRS migration statistics show a net inflow of about 11 for ZIP 23422 (Pungoteague CDP, VA) on US5’s published series — a signal of people/tax filers moving in relative to those leaving. Inflows often track job growth, housing demand, or lifestyle migration; treat the figure as a directional indicator rather than a precise headcount.
